xref: /freebsd/sys/contrib/device-tree/src/arm/nvidia/tegra124-peripherals-opp.dtsi (revision f126890ac5386406dadf7c4cfa9566cbb56537c5)
1// SPDX-License-Identifier: GPL-2.0
2
3/ {
4	emc_icc_dvfs_opp_table: opp-table-emc {
5		compatible = "operating-points-v2";
6
7		opp-12750000-800 {
8			opp-microvolt = <800000 800000 1150000>;
9			opp-hz = /bits/ 64 <12750000>;
10			opp-supported-hw = <0x0003>;
11		};
12
13		opp-12750000-950 {
14			opp-microvolt = <950000 950000 1150000>;
15			opp-hz = /bits/ 64 <12750000>;
16			opp-supported-hw = <0x0008>;
17		};
18
19		opp-12750000-1050 {
20			opp-microvolt = <1050000 1050000 1150000>;
21			opp-hz = /bits/ 64 <12750000>;
22			opp-supported-hw = <0x0010>;
23		};
24
25		opp-12750000-1110 {
26			opp-microvolt = <1110000 1110000 1150000>;
27			opp-hz = /bits/ 64 <12750000>;
28			opp-supported-hw = <0x0004>;
29		};
30
31		opp-20400000-800 {
32			opp-microvolt = <800000 800000 1150000>;
33			opp-hz = /bits/ 64 <20400000>;
34			opp-supported-hw = <0x0003>;
35		};
36
37		opp-20400000-950 {
38			opp-microvolt = <950000 950000 1150000>;
39			opp-hz = /bits/ 64 <20400000>;
40			opp-supported-hw = <0x0008>;
41		};
42
43		opp-20400000-1050 {
44			opp-microvolt = <1050000 1050000 1150000>;
45			opp-hz = /bits/ 64 <20400000>;
46			opp-supported-hw = <0x0010>;
47		};
48
49		opp-20400000-1110 {
50			opp-microvolt = <1110000 1110000 1150000>;
51			opp-hz = /bits/ 64 <20400000>;
52			opp-supported-hw = <0x0004>;
53		};
54
55		opp-40800000-800 {
56			opp-microvolt = <800000 800000 1150000>;
57			opp-hz = /bits/ 64 <40800000>;
58			opp-supported-hw = <0x0003>;
59		};
60
61		opp-40800000-950 {
62			opp-microvolt = <950000 950000 1150000>;
63			opp-hz = /bits/ 64 <40800000>;
64			opp-supported-hw = <0x0008>;
65		};
66
67		opp-40800000-1050 {
68			opp-microvolt = <1050000 1050000 1150000>;
69			opp-hz = /bits/ 64 <40800000>;
70			opp-supported-hw = <0x0010>;
71		};
72
73		opp-40800000-1110 {
74			opp-microvolt = <1110000 1110000 1150000>;
75			opp-hz = /bits/ 64 <40800000>;
76			opp-supported-hw = <0x0004>;
77		};
78
79		opp-68000000-800 {
80			opp-microvolt = <800000 800000 1150000>;
81			opp-hz = /bits/ 64 <68000000>;
82			opp-supported-hw = <0x0003>;
83		};
84
85		opp-68000000-950 {
86			opp-microvolt = <950000 950000 1150000>;
87			opp-hz = /bits/ 64 <68000000>;
88			opp-supported-hw = <0x0008>;
89		};
90
91		opp-68000000-1050 {
92			opp-microvolt = <1050000 1050000 1150000>;
93			opp-hz = /bits/ 64 <68000000>;
94			opp-supported-hw = <0x0010>;
95		};
96
97		opp-68000000-1110 {
98			opp-microvolt = <1110000 1110000 1150000>;
99			opp-hz = /bits/ 64 <68000000>;
100			opp-supported-hw = <0x0004>;
101		};
102
103		opp-102000000-800 {
104			opp-microvolt = <800000 800000 1150000>;
105			opp-hz = /bits/ 64 <102000000>;
106			opp-supported-hw = <0x0003>;
107		};
108
109		opp-102000000-950 {
110			opp-microvolt = <950000 950000 1150000>;
111			opp-hz = /bits/ 64 <102000000>;
112			opp-supported-hw = <0x0008>;
113		};
114
115		opp-102000000-1050 {
116			opp-microvolt = <1050000 1050000 1150000>;
117			opp-hz = /bits/ 64 <102000000>;
118			opp-supported-hw = <0x0010>;
119		};
120
121		opp-102000000-1110 {
122			opp-microvolt = <1110000 1110000 1150000>;
123			opp-hz = /bits/ 64 <102000000>;
124			opp-supported-hw = <0x0004>;
125		};
126
127		opp-204000000-800 {
128			opp-microvolt = <800000 800000 1150000>;
129			opp-hz = /bits/ 64 <204000000>;
130			opp-supported-hw = <0x0003>;
131			opp-suspend;
132		};
133
134		opp-204000000-950 {
135			opp-microvolt = <950000 950000 1150000>;
136			opp-hz = /bits/ 64 <204000000>;
137			opp-supported-hw = <0x0008>;
138			opp-suspend;
139		};
140
141		opp-204000000-1050 {
142			opp-microvolt = <1050000 1050000 1150000>;
143			opp-hz = /bits/ 64 <204000000>;
144			opp-supported-hw = <0x0010>;
145			opp-suspend;
146		};
147
148		opp-204000000-1110 {
149			opp-microvolt = <1110000 1110000 1150000>;
150			opp-hz = /bits/ 64 <204000000>;
151			opp-supported-hw = <0x0004>;
152			opp-suspend;
153		};
154
155		opp-264000000-800 {
156			opp-microvolt = <800000 800000 1150000>;
157			opp-hz = /bits/ 64 <264000000>;
158			opp-supported-hw = <0x0003>;
159		};
160
161		opp-264000000-950 {
162			opp-microvolt = <950000 950000 1150000>;
163			opp-hz = /bits/ 64 <264000000>;
164			opp-supported-hw = <0x0008>;
165		};
166
167		opp-264000000-1050 {
168			opp-microvolt = <1050000 1050000 1150000>;
169			opp-hz = /bits/ 64 <264000000>;
170			opp-supported-hw = <0x0010>;
171		};
172
173		opp-264000000-1110 {
174			opp-microvolt = <1110000 1110000 1150000>;
175			opp-hz = /bits/ 64 <264000000>;
176			opp-supported-hw = <0x0004>;
177		};
178
179		opp-300000000-850 {
180			opp-microvolt = <850000 850000 1150000>;
181			opp-hz = /bits/ 64 <300000000>;
182			opp-supported-hw = <0x0003>;
183		};
184
185		opp-300000000-950 {
186			opp-microvolt = <950000 950000 1150000>;
187			opp-hz = /bits/ 64 <300000000>;
188			opp-supported-hw = <0x0008>;
189		};
190
191		opp-300000000-1050 {
192			opp-microvolt = <1050000 1050000 1150000>;
193			opp-hz = /bits/ 64 <300000000>;
194			opp-supported-hw = <0x0010>;
195		};
196
197		opp-300000000-1110 {
198			opp-microvolt = <1110000 1110000 1150000>;
199			opp-hz = /bits/ 64 <300000000>;
200			opp-supported-hw = <0x0004>;
201		};
202
203		opp-348000000-850 {
204			opp-microvolt = <850000 850000 1150000>;
205			opp-hz = /bits/ 64 <348000000>;
206			opp-supported-hw = <0x0003>;
207		};
208
209		opp-348000000-950 {
210			opp-microvolt = <950000 950000 1150000>;
211			opp-hz = /bits/ 64 <348000000>;
212			opp-supported-hw = <0x0008>;
213		};
214
215		opp-348000000-1050 {
216			opp-microvolt = <1050000 1050000 1150000>;
217			opp-hz = /bits/ 64 <348000000>;
218			opp-supported-hw = <0x0010>;
219		};
220
221		opp-348000000-1110 {
222			opp-microvolt = <1110000 1110000 1150000>;
223			opp-hz = /bits/ 64 <348000000>;
224			opp-supported-hw = <0x0004>;
225		};
226
227		opp-396000000-950 {
228			opp-microvolt = <950000 950000 1150000>;
229			opp-hz = /bits/ 64 <396000000>;
230			opp-supported-hw = <0x0008>;
231		};
232
233		opp-396000000-1000 {
234			opp-microvolt = <1000000 1000000 1150000>;
235			opp-hz = /bits/ 64 <396000000>;
236			opp-supported-hw = <0x0003>;
237		};
238
239		opp-396000000-1050 {
240			opp-microvolt = <1050000 1050000 1150000>;
241			opp-hz = /bits/ 64 <396000000>;
242			opp-supported-hw = <0x0010>;
243		};
244
245		opp-396000000-1110 {
246			opp-microvolt = <1110000 1110000 1150000>;
247			opp-hz = /bits/ 64 <396000000>;
248			opp-supported-hw = <0x0004>;
249		};
250
251		opp-528000000-950 {
252			opp-microvolt = <950000 950000 1150000>;
253			opp-hz = /bits/ 64 <528000000>;
254			opp-supported-hw = <0x0008>;
255		};
256
257		opp-528000000-1000 {
258			opp-microvolt = <1000000 1000000 1150000>;
259			opp-hz = /bits/ 64 <528000000>;
260			opp-supported-hw = <0x0003>;
261		};
262
263		opp-528000000-1050 {
264			opp-microvolt = <1050000 1050000 1150000>;
265			opp-hz = /bits/ 64 <528000000>;
266			opp-supported-hw = <0x0010>;
267		};
268
269		opp-528000000-1110 {
270			opp-microvolt = <1110000 1110000 1150000>;
271			opp-hz = /bits/ 64 <528000000>;
272			opp-supported-hw = <0x0004>;
273		};
274
275		opp-600000000-950 {
276			opp-microvolt = <950000 950000 1150000>;
277			opp-hz = /bits/ 64 <600000000>;
278			opp-supported-hw = <0x0008>;
279		};
280
281		opp-600000000-1000 {
282			opp-microvolt = <1000000 1000000 1150000>;
283			opp-hz = /bits/ 64 <600000000>;
284			opp-supported-hw = <0x0003>;
285		};
286
287		opp-600000000-1050 {
288			opp-microvolt = <1050000 1050000 1150000>;
289			opp-hz = /bits/ 64 <600000000>;
290			opp-supported-hw = <0x0010>;
291		};
292
293		opp-600000000-1110 {
294			opp-microvolt = <1110000 1110000 1150000>;
295			opp-hz = /bits/ 64 <600000000>;
296			opp-supported-hw = <0x0004>;
297		};
298
299		opp-792000000-1000 {
300			opp-microvolt = <1000000 1000000 1150000>;
301			opp-hz = /bits/ 64 <792000000>;
302			opp-supported-hw = <0x000B>;
303		};
304
305		opp-792000000-1050 {
306			opp-microvolt = <1050000 1050000 1150000>;
307			opp-hz = /bits/ 64 <792000000>;
308			opp-supported-hw = <0x0010>;
309		};
310
311		opp-792000000-1110 {
312			opp-microvolt = <1110000 1110000 1150000>;
313			opp-hz = /bits/ 64 <792000000>;
314			opp-supported-hw = <0x0004>;
315		};
316
317		opp-924000000-1100 {
318			opp-microvolt = <1100000 1100000 1150000>;
319			opp-hz = /bits/ 64 <924000000>;
320			opp-supported-hw = <0x0013>;
321		};
322
323		opp-1200000000-1100 {
324			opp-microvolt = <1100000 1100000 1150000>;
325			opp-hz = /bits/ 64 <1200000000>;
326			opp-supported-hw = <0x0003>;
327		};
328	};
329
330	emc_bw_dfs_opp_table: opp-table-actmon {
331		compatible = "operating-points-v2";
332
333		opp-12750000 {
334			opp-hz = /bits/ 64 <12750000>;
335			opp-supported-hw = <0x001F>;
336			opp-peak-kBps = <204000>;
337		};
338
339		opp-20400000 {
340			opp-hz = /bits/ 64 <20400000>;
341			opp-supported-hw = <0x001F>;
342			opp-peak-kBps = <326400>;
343		};
344
345		opp-40800000 {
346			opp-hz = /bits/ 64 <40800000>;
347			opp-supported-hw = <0x001F>;
348			opp-peak-kBps = <652800>;
349		};
350
351		opp-68000000 {
352			opp-hz = /bits/ 64 <68000000>;
353			opp-supported-hw = <0x001F>;
354			opp-peak-kBps = <1088000>;
355		};
356
357		opp-102000000 {
358			opp-hz = /bits/ 64 <102000000>;
359			opp-supported-hw = <0x001F>;
360			opp-peak-kBps = <1632000>;
361		};
362
363		opp-204000000 {
364			opp-hz = /bits/ 64 <204000000>;
365			opp-supported-hw = <0x001F>;
366			opp-peak-kBps = <3264000>;
367			opp-suspend;
368		};
369
370		opp-264000000 {
371			opp-hz = /bits/ 64 <264000000>;
372			opp-supported-hw = <0x001F>;
373			opp-peak-kBps = <4224000>;
374		};
375
376		opp-300000000 {
377			opp-hz = /bits/ 64 <300000000>;
378			opp-supported-hw = <0x001F>;
379			opp-peak-kBps = <4800000>;
380		};
381
382		opp-348000000 {
383			opp-hz = /bits/ 64 <348000000>;
384			opp-supported-hw = <0x001F>;
385			opp-peak-kBps = <5568000>;
386		};
387
388		opp-396000000 {
389			opp-hz = /bits/ 64 <396000000>;
390			opp-supported-hw = <0x001F>;
391			opp-peak-kBps = <6336000>;
392		};
393
394		opp-528000000 {
395			opp-hz = /bits/ 64 <528000000>;
396			opp-supported-hw = <0x001F>;
397			opp-peak-kBps = <8448000>;
398		};
399
400		opp-600000000 {
401			opp-hz = /bits/ 64 <600000000>;
402			opp-supported-hw = <0x001F>;
403			opp-peak-kBps = <9600000>;
404		};
405
406		opp-792000000 {
407			opp-hz = /bits/ 64 <792000000>;
408			opp-supported-hw = <0x001F>;
409			opp-peak-kBps = <12672000>;
410		};
411
412		opp-924000000 {
413			opp-hz = /bits/ 64 <924000000>;
414			opp-supported-hw = <0x0013>;
415			opp-peak-kBps = <14784000>;
416		};
417
418		opp-1200000000 {
419			opp-hz = /bits/ 64 <1200000000>;
420			opp-supported-hw = <0x0003>;
421			opp-peak-kBps = <19200000>;
422		};
423	};
424};
425